Homes England has updated its Capital Funding Guide, the rulebook governing how housing providers access public funding for affordable housing programmes. The revision affects housing associations, local authorities, and other social housing operators across England.
The CFG sets out eligibility criteria, application procedures, and compliance requirements for providers delivering homes through Homes England's funding schemes. Changes to the guidance can shift expectations around project appraisal, financial management, and performance reporting.
For housing organisations, the update requires review of current funding agreements and application pipelines. Compliance teams should assess whether existing projects or planned bids need adjustment to meet revised procedures. Providers working on schemes approved under previous guidance should confirm transition rules and any impact on drawdown schedules or milestone requirements.
